乐趣区

Vim编辑器:优势与技巧解析

标题:Vim 编辑器的使用优势与技巧详解

一、引言:

Vim 编辑器是 Linux 系统中一个强大的文本编辑器。它以其快速的插件支持和高度可定制性著称。本文将探讨 Vim 的使用优势以及如何有效地使用这些优势来提高工作效率。

二、优势解析:

  1. 高速性和可自定义性:Vim 拥有极快的执行速度,这使得其成为编写代码的强大工具。此外,它提供了丰富的插件和扩展功能,允许用户根据个人需求对编辑器进行定制。

  2. 跨平台支持:Vim 可以在 Windows、macOS 以及 Linux 等系统上运行,这对于需要在不同操作系统之间切换的开发者来说是一个巨大的优势。

  3. 语法高亮显示:Vim 提供了一个强大的语法高亮显示功能,允许用户查看代码中的注释和标点符号。这有助于提高代码的可读性,减少错误的发生。

  4. 多行编辑支持:Vim 提供了多行模式,可以同时编辑多个文件或多个窗口。这对于快速切换工作环境非常有用。

  5. 丰富的命令和快捷键:Vim 提供了一个丰富的命令库以及可自定义的快捷键。这使得用户能够快速执行复杂的任务,而无需频繁地按下键盘上的按键。

  6. 自动补全功能:Vim 提供了自动补全功能,可以根据输入文本预测下一个字符或单词。这对于编写代码时减少错误的发生具有重要作用。

  7. 高效的任务管理:通过使用 vim 的任务列表插件,用户可以创建和管理一系列任务,从而更有效地跟踪工作进度并完成任务。

三、技巧解析:

  1. 保持快速的编辑速度:在 Vim 中,快速键是提高效率的关键。学会使用快捷键可以让你更快地执行各种操作,如打开文件、复制文本等。

  2. 利用插件和扩展功能:Vim 提供了许多插件,可以帮助用户更轻松地实现特定的功能或编写复杂的脚本。比如,语法高亮显示插件可以帮助提高代码的可读性;多行编辑插件可以方便地切换多个窗口或文件。

  3. 理解命令和快捷键:学习如何使用 Vim 中的各种命令是提高工作效率的关键。了解更多的命令可以帮助用户更高效地完成任务,并更好地理解系统的工作方式。

  4. 调整配置以适应个人需求:每个人的工作习惯都不同,因此需要对 Vim 进行适当的调整。例如,一些人可能希望在编辑器中使用特定的快捷键;另一些人可能需要更多的时间来快速查看代码中的注释和标点符号等信息。

  5. 维护文件的完整性和安全性:Vim 是一个强大的文本编辑器,但同时也是一种潜在的安全风险。确保文件名、路径以及用户输入的任何内容都被正确地备份是非常重要的。

四、总结:

总之,Vim 编辑器以其高速度、可自定义性、跨平台支持、丰富的语法高亮显示、多行编辑和自动补全功能等优势而受到开发者的欢迎。通过学习如何有效地使用这些优势,你可以提高工作效率,更好地完成任务,并成为一名优秀的开发者。

退出移动版